So what is it?

This is a simple washer design that fits underneath your pots and has extended lugs so that you can easily solder ground wires to. This is very useful for those that perhaps really struggle with making, or consistently making ground wire solder connections to pot casings, drastically reducing the risk of damaging a pot from excessive heat for example. As with the Ground Bug installed, you simply solder your ground wires to any of the 8 lugs available. 
You don't even need to solder the ground bug to the pot casing either, with it being used as a washer directly against the pot casing you will achieve ground continuity furthering it's ease of install. No more messy blobs of solder on the back of your pot casing, great for those that like neat looking installs. But neatness isn't just a visual thing, it also really helps for any maintenance in the future too, with each ground wire having it's own ground lug it makes replacing pickups, or even your pot a much easier process.

The Mini Mite

The Mini Mite has been introduced to the Ground Bug range to compliment CTS mini sized pots. It still features the same 10mm mounting hole diameter as it's big brother, The Original Ground Bug, the same amount of solder lugs as it's big brother, but with altered overall size to much better suit the Mini sized pot variant. We hope this helps those who need to use mini pots with their repair/build/rewire!

Which pots will it fit?

The Mini Mite Ground Bug is designed to fit standard CTS Mini Series pots, like these, with it's 10mm mounting hole to suit their mounting thread diameter and can be installed simply as a washer between the pot and mounting surface. 

Will it fit my guitar?

Baring in mind that these will not work with full size CTS pots, firstly ensure you are using them with mini pots here. 
See the reference images on this listing to see how the footprint alters depending on whether you intend to install it flat, or with the lugs bent up. With the Mini Mite flat, it measures 30mm wide, at the widest point from end of lug to end of lug. It measures 26mm on the shortest point, edge of washer to end of lug. The central part (12mm) is ever so slightly wider than the footprint of a mini CTS pot, this is to allow you to be able to bend up the lugs should you wish, and leave clearance. Expect the footprint with the legs bent up to be around 18mm, a little wider if you angle the lugs of course. I would personally recommend the Original Ground Bug for guitars with comfortable cavity space, or at least 3-5mm spare around the mini CTS pot casing within the cavity to allow access to the lugs with them bent up.
